Alumni, Faculty and Students “Wine Down After Rounds”

Hiebert Lounge glistened under party lights and buzzed with BUSM community members at the annual Wine Down After Rounds mixer held this week. The event, established in 2017, invites medical students to interact with faculty and alumni to learn about different career pathways through conversations and connections. Nearly 130 students attended, along with 50 alumni, faculty and guests.

“We are happy to host this event and thank the students for inviting alumni to participate,” said Associate Dean for Alumni Affairs Jean Ramsey, MD ’90, MPH ’08. “Alumni appreciate the opportunity to meet with students and share their experiences in their subspecialty and practice. It was an enjoyable time for all.”

Chase Kahn, ’20, helped plan the first-ever Wine Down event in 2017, and after attending this year’s event, noted: “My favorite thing about the event is not just seeing how Wine Down has continued and is becoming a tradition, but how incredibly it has evolved and brings out how special our BUSM community truly is. I can’t wait to return in the future as an alumnus!”

“Thank you to all the alumni and students for making this event so successful! It’s comforting knowing that we’re still able to prioritize each other with the little time we do have. I hope we will continue to strengthen our BUSM community in future years to come,” said SCOMSA Social Chairperson Mymy Nguyen, ’23.
